Что такое алгоритмы и как они используются в современных решениях

Что такое алгоритмы и как они используются в современных решениях

Алгоритмы составляют собой последовательность чётко установленных указаний для разрешения определённой задания. Каждый алгоритм имеет стартовые данные и предполагаемый итог. Нынешние решения используют алгоритмы на каждом ступени работы электронных комплексов.

Компьютерные программы складываются из множества алгоритмов, которые анализируют информацию и производят всевозможные процедуры. Смартфоны применяют алгоритмы для идентификации лиц и оптимизации работы аккумулятора. Интернет-сервисы применяют 1xbet для персонализации материала.

Поисковые системы задействуют комплексные алгоритмы для упорядочивания веб-страниц и показа уместных итогов. Социальные сети используют алгоритмы для построения информационной ленты каждого участника.

Финансовые учреждения используют алгоритмы для изучения опасностей и обнаружения преступных операций. Транспортные системы используют 1хбет для оптимизации маршрутов и управления трафиком.

Эволюция технологий способствовало к созданию алгоритмов машинного обучения и искусственного разума. Эти алгоритмы изучают закономерности и составляют прогнозирования на основе больших объёмов сведений.

Определение алгоритма и его фундаментальные характеристики

Алгоритм служит чётким определением последовательности действий, устремлённых на достижение конкретного итога. Математики и программисты разработали формальное толкование алгоритма как завершённого набора правил, применимых к исходным сведениям.

Любой алгоритм обладает множеством основных особенностей, которые отличают его от элементарной инструкции:

  • Дискретность обозначает разделение хода на обособленные базовые действия
  • Определённость подразумевает чёткого интерпретации каждого действия
  • Результативность обеспечивает получение исхода за конечное число этапов
  • Массовость даёт применять алгоритм к всему типу проблем

Определённые алгоритмы всегда выдают одинаковый результат при одних и тех же начальных информации. Стохастические алгоритмы используют 1xbet казино для достижения результата с заданной уровнем правильности.

Производительность алгоритма измеряется по времени реализации и объёму применяемой памяти. Совершенные алгоритмы решают задачу с малейшими тратами вычислительных средств.

Значение алгоритмов в будничной компьютерной действительности

Сегодняшний человек каждодневно соприкасается с десятками алгоритмов, нередко не ощущая их присутствия. Утренний будильник на смартфоне применяет алгоритмы для отслеживания стадий сна и подбора оптимального времени пробуждения. Навигационные приложения используют алгоритмы для построения маршрута с рассмотрением транспортной обстановки.

Мобильные банковские программы задействуют 1xbet для выполнения платежей и контроля надёжности транзакций. Камеры смартфонов применяют алгоритмы для оптимизации уровня изображений. Голосовые помощники идентифицируют речь благодаря комплексным алгоритмам изучения звука.

Онлайн-магазины используют алгоритмы для отбора изделий на основе записи посещений. Музыкальные платформы составляют личные списки, изучая предпочтения аудитории. Видеоплатформы советуют содержимое с посредством алгоритмов, изучающих поведение участников.

Умные жилища применяют алгоритмы для роботизации подсветки и теплоснабжения. Фитнес-трекеры определяют шаги и калории с содействием анализа сведений с сенсоров. Алгоритмы превратились необходимой частью обыденной реальности.

Алгоритмы в поисковых системах и советующих сервисах

Поисковые системы выполняют миллиарды обращений каждодневно, применяя сложные алгоритмы упорядочивания итогов. Эти алгоритмы изучают контент веб-страниц, их уместность запросу и авторитетность источника. Поисковые системы используют 1xbet казино для выбора наиболее соответствующих данных.

Алгоритмы упорядочивания рассматривают множество параметров при построении результатов:

  • Релевантность контента поисковому запросу пользователя
  • Уровень и неповторимость текстового материала страницы
  • Число и уровень ссылок, направляющих на веб-страницу
  • Скорость загрузки и простота применения сайта

Советующие системы применяют алгоритмы коллаборативной селекции для предсказания вкусов. Содержательные алгоритмы изучают параметры товаров для селекции похожих вариантов. Гибридные системы объединяют несколько стратегий для улучшения точности рекомендаций.

Алгоритмы автоматизированного обучения постоянно повышают уровень нахождения. Системы исследуют действия пользователей и продолжительность изучения для улучшения данных.

Использование алгоритмов в социальных сетях

Социальные сети используют алгоритмы для формирования индивидуализированной потока новостей каждого участника. Платформы исследуют действия с содержимым, чтобы выводить максимально интересные материалы. Алгоритмы оценивают лайки, замечания и время изучения для установления соответствия содержимого.

Алгоритмы социальных сетей используют 1xbet для сортировки публикаций знакомых и сообществ. Системы учитывают свежесть материала и популярность публициста. Видеоконтент часто получает преимущество в выдаче благодаря алгоритмам популяризации.

Маркетинговые алгоритмы определяют нужную публику на фундаменте интересов и активности участников. Платформы задействуют алгоритмы для борьбы с запрещённым контентом и мусором. Системы модерации автоматически находят несоблюдения норм группы.

Алгоритмы рекомендуют свежих товарищей и увлекательные группы на базе текущих связей. Социальные сети используют 1хбет для анализа структуры социальных связей и установления совместных увлечений. Платформы регулярно совершенствуют алгоритмы для оптимизации пользовательского впечатления.

Алгоритмы в банковских решениях и онлайн-платежах

Финансовые структуры применяют алгоритмы для осуществления миллионов платежей ежедневно. Банковские системы используют алгоритмы криптования для охраны секретных сведений заказчиков. Платёжные сервисы контролируют законность платежей с содействием 1xbet казино изучения поведенческих закономерностей.

Алгоритмы выявления fraud анализируют каждую транзакцию в режиме текущего момента. Системы анализируют геолокацию, величину транзакции и историю транзакций. Сомнительные платежи замораживаются самостоятельно для избежания материальных потерь.

Кредитный скоринг задействует алгоритмы для анализа платёжеспособности заёмщиков. Системы исследуют заёмную хронику и экономические параметры. Алгоритмы помогают банкам формировать постановления о выдаче займов скорее.

Трейдинговые алгоритмы на площадках выполняют сделки за доли секунды. Скоростная купля-продажа задействует алгоритмы для анализа биржевых информации. Криптовалютные системы применяют 1xbet рабочее зеркало на сегодня для осуществления распределённых платежей. Алгоритмы улучшают взносы и скорость осуществления платежей.

Задействование алгоритмов в развлекательных платформах

Видеостриминговые платформы используют алгоритмы для настройки предложений материала. Платформы исследуют хронику просмотров и рейтинги картин для подбора релевантных содержимого. Алгоритмы учитывают жанровые предпочтения и востребованность содержимого среди подобных пользователей.

Музыкальные приложения задействуют алгоритмы для формирования самостоятельных подборок на основе состояния аудитории. Системы изучают темп произведений и стили для формирования гармоничных коллекций. Алгоритмы радио применяют 1xbet для селекции подобных песен и нахождения новых музыкантов.

Игровые платформы используют алгоритмы для отбора оппонентов с схожим степенью умения. Системы матчмейкинга обеспечивают сбалансированные группы и увлекательные игровые сессии. Алгоритмы формирования контента генерируют уникальные этапы в играх.

Подкаст-приложения задействуют алгоритмы для совета выпусков по предпочтениям юзера. Сервисы цифровых книг задействуют для предложения текстов похожих жанров. Алгоритмы гибкого трансляции регулируют уровень видео под быстроту сетевого подключения.

Алгоритмы защищённости и обеспечения информации

Криптографические алгоритмы обеспечивают секретность отправки информации в сети. Системы кодирования преобразуют информацию в нечитаемый формат для обеспечения от несанкционированного входа. Алгоритмы публичного кодирования применяют комплект ключей для надёжного обмена сообщениями.

Алгоритмы хеширования создают оригинальные цифровые хеши данных и паролей. Системы держат хеши паролей вместо начальных данных для повышения надёжности. Алгоритмы верифицируют сохранность информации и определяют изменения в данных.

Антивирусные программы используют алгоритмы сигнатурного изучения для обнаружения знакомых опасностей. Системы поведенческого изучения применяют для выявления свежих категорий вредоносного компьютерного ПО.

Системы двухфакторной верификации используют алгоритмы генерации временных паролей для охраны пользовательских профилей. Биометрические алгоритмы распознают узоры пальцев и лица. Сетевые фильтры применяют для фильтрации сетевого трафика и остановки сомнительных связей.

Автоматизированное обучение и синтетический интеллект на фундаменте алгоритмов

Алгоритмы машинного обучения позволяют электронным комплексам учиться на сведениях без явного кодирования. Нейронные сети применяют многослойные алгоритмы для распознавания паттернов и выработки вердиктов. Системы глубокого обучения задействуют 1хбет для анализа картинок, надписи и аудио.

Алгоритмы тренировки с наставником функционируют с размеченными сведениями для категоризации и предсказания. Системы тренируются на образцах с распознанными правильными решениями. Алгоритмы обучения без супервизора определяют латентные паттерны в данных.

Алгоритмы переработки обычного языка обеспечивают компьютерам интерпретировать человеческую речь. Системы компьютерного конвертации используют нейронные сети для трансформации текста между языками. Чат-боты задействуют алгоритмы для проведения общения с юзерами.

Машинное зрение использует алгоритмы для идентификации предметов на картинках. Беспилотные транспортные средства используют 1xbet казино для навигации на трассе. Медицинские системы применяют алгоритмы для диагностики заболеваний по снимкам.

Влияние алгоритмов на пользовательский восприятие

Алгоритмы формируют виртуальный опыт миллиардов пользователей ежедневно. Персонализация содержимого делает контакт с платформами более комфортным и релевантным. Системы подстраиваются под индивидуальные интересы, экономя продолжительность на поиск информации.

Алгоритмы совершенствования оболочек улучшают перемещение и облегчают выполнение заданий. Системы A/B проверки задействуют 1хбет для выбора максимально эффективных решений дизайна. Динамичные алгоритмы регулируют отображение содержимого под величину экрана гаджета.

Предиктивные алгоритмы прогнозируют шаги пользователей и предлагают соответствующие подсказки. Автозаполнение бланков и советы вопросов ускоряют общение с платформами. Алгоритмы кэширования обеспечивают скоростную загрузку часто задействуемых информации.

Однако избыточная персонализация формирует сведений камеры, ограничивая многообразие контента. Участники наблюдают только содержимое, соответствующие их существующим взглядам. Алгоритмы способны увеличивать предвзятость и клише. Открытость действия алгоритмов превращается значимым критерием для формирования доверия к цифровым платформам.